首页游戏攻略文章正文

企业员工管理系统数据库设计要点解析

游戏攻略2024年12月11日 13:04:036admin

企业员工管理系统数据库设计要点解析企业员工管理系统是现代企业管理中的重要组成部分,其数据库设计直接关系到系统的稳定性和效率。我们这篇文章将深入探讨企业员工管理系统数据库设计的关键要点,帮助你们理解如何构建一个高效、稳定且易于维护的数据库系

企业员工管理系统数据库设计

企业员工管理系统数据库设计要点解析

企业员工管理系统是现代企业管理中的重要组成部分,其数据库设计直接关系到系统的稳定性和效率。我们这篇文章将深入探讨企业员工管理系统数据库设计的关键要点,帮助你们理解如何构建一个高效、稳定且易于维护的数据库系统。我们这篇文章内容包括但不限于:需求分析数据表设计数据完整性性能优化安全性可扩展性;7. 维护与升级。希望通过这些分析,帮助你们更好地理解数据库设计的重要性及其应用。


一、需求分析

在开始设计数据库之前,进行详细的需求分析至关重要。这包括了解企业的业务流程、员工信息管理需求、报表生成要求以及与其他系统的集成需求。通过深入分析,可以确保数据库设计满足实际业务需求,避免资源的浪费。

例如,分析员工信息管理时,需要考虑的信息包括但不限于员工的基本信息、职位、工作经历、教育背景等。这些信息将直接影响数据表的设计和字段的选择。


二、数据表设计

数据表设计是数据库设计的核心部分。合理的表结构设计可以有效地提高系统性能,减少数据冗余。设计时,应确保每个表都有一个明确的目的,并合理划分字段,保持数据的一致性和完整性。

例如,员工信息可以单独作为一个表,包含员工ID、姓名、职位、部门、联系方式等字段。这样的设计便于查询和维护,同时也有利于数据的扩展。


三、数据完整性

数据完整性是指数据的准确性和一致性。通过设置数据库约束,如主键、外键、唯一性和非空约束,可以确保数据的准确性。同时,通过定期进行数据备份和验证,可以防止数据丢失或损坏。

例如,设置员工ID为主键,可以确保每个员工在数据库中都是唯一的,避免了重复记录的问题。


四、性能优化

数据库性能是衡量系统效率的关键指标。为了提高性能,可以通过合理索引、查询优化、分区策略等方式进行优化。这些措施可以减少查询时间,提高数据处理速度。

例如,对于频繁查询的字段,如员工姓名或部门,设置索引可以显著提高查询效率。


五、安全性

数据库安全是企业员工管理系统不可忽视的部分。确保数据安全需要采取多种措施,包括用户权限管理、数据加密、访问控制等。这些措施可以防止数据泄露或未经授权的访问。

例如,设置不同的用户角色和权限,确保只有授权人员才能访问敏感数据。


六、可扩展性

随着企业的发展,员工数量和业务需求可能会发生变化。我们可以得出结论,数据库设计需要具备良好的可扩展性。这意味着在增加新数据表、字段或索引时,不会对现有系统造成重大影响。

例如,在设计时预留足够的空间和灵活性,以便未来可以轻松添加新的员工信息字段或业务逻辑。


七、维护与升级

数据库的维护和升级是确保系统长期稳定运行的关键。定期进行数据备份、性能监控和系统更新可以帮助发现潜在问题并及时解决。

例如,通过定期的性能评估和系统更新,可以确保数据库始终保持最佳状态,满足企业不断变化的需求。


通过以上要点,我们可以看到企业员工管理系统数据库设计的重要性。一个良好的数据库设计不仅可以提高系统效率,还能确保数据的安全和稳定。希望我们这篇文章能为您的数据库设计提供有价值的参考。

标签: 企业员工管理系统数据库设计数据完整性性能优化安全性

新氧游戏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-10